HTML中的超鏈接(Links)有了很好的概述宽气,包括如何創(chuàng)建指向其他文檔的鏈接结执、如何使用圖像作為鏈接食拜、如何設(shè)置鏈接在新窗口打開挚币、以及如何利用name
(或更現(xiàn)代的id
)屬性創(chuàng)建頁面內(nèi)的書簽(錨點)。下面扣典,我將補充一些額外的信息和技巧妆毕,幫助您更好地理解和使用HTML鏈接。
1. 使用id
屬性代替name
屬性作為書簽
在現(xiàn)代HTML(HTML5及以后)中贮尖,推薦使用id
屬性而不是name
屬性來創(chuàng)建書簽(錨點)笛粘。id
屬性是全局唯一的,而name
屬性雖然在某些上下文中仍然有效,但主要用于表單元素的名稱。使用id
可以讓您的HTML代碼更加清晰,并符合現(xiàn)代Web開發(fā)的標(biāo)準(zhǔn)。
創(chuàng)建書簽:
<a id="tips">基本的注意事項 - 有用的提示</a>
鏈接到書簽:
<a href="#tips">有用的提示</a>
2. 鏈接到郵件地址
您還可以創(chuàng)建鏈接來打開用戶的默認(rèn)郵件客戶端匀泊,并預(yù)填充收件人地址。這通過mailto:
協(xié)議實現(xiàn)蒙具。
示例:
<a href="mailto:someone@example.com">發(fā)送郵件給某人</a>
3. 鏈接到電話號碼
類似于郵件鏈接千绪,您也可以創(chuàng)建鏈接來撥打電話號碼。這通常在移動設(shè)備上特別有用随抠,因為它會嘗試使用設(shè)備的電話應(yīng)用來撥打指定的號碼裁着。
示例:
<a href="tel:+1234567890">撥打此號碼</a>
4. 鏈接到文件下載
當(dāng)您想要提供一個文件供用戶下載時,可以創(chuàng)建一個鏈接拱她,其href
屬性指向該文件的路徑二驰。根據(jù)文件類型和服務(wù)器配置,用戶點擊鏈接時可能會直接下載文件或在瀏覽器中打開文件秉沼。
示例:
<a href="path/to/your/file.pdf">下載文件</a>
5. 使用rel
屬性
rel
屬性定義了當(dāng)前文檔與鏈接文檔之間的關(guān)系桶雀。這有助于搜索引擎和輔助技術(shù)(如屏幕閱讀器)更好地理解網(wǎng)頁內(nèi)容。
示例:
<a href="license.html" rel="license">使用許可</a>
6. 鏈接的title
屬性
title
屬性為鏈接提供了一個額外的提示信息唬复,當(dāng)鼠標(biāo)懸停在鏈接上時顯示矗积。這有助于提高用戶體驗,特別是當(dāng)鏈接文本本身不足以說明鏈接目的地時敞咧。
示例:
<a title="訪問W3School的官方網(wǎng)站">Visit W3School</a>
7. 鏈接的樣式
最后棘捣,不要忘了您可以使用CSS來改變鏈接的樣式,包括未訪問休建、已訪問乍恐、鼠標(biāo)懸停和激活狀態(tài)的樣式。
示例CSS:
a:link {
color: blue;
}
a:visited {
color: purple;
}
a:hover {
color: red;
}
a:active {
color: yellow;
}
通過這些技巧和信息测砂,您應(yīng)該能夠更靈活地在HTML中使用鏈接茵烈,并創(chuàng)建更加用戶友好的網(wǎng)頁。
本文由一同學(xué)習(xí)平臺 GlGxt.CN 發(fā)布砌些!